Output f8736aeccd58cf243e0aedd64de412fa06c279d2284824c08fe96b381ed6d11a:0

value
1734600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ad7f443708357eb3d03cdd608c548db451fa3dbe OP_EQUAL
address
3HWPHMoJHQcQJZUmq3YyXYyTpGWCZUpoLk
transaction
f8736aeccd58cf243e0aedd64de412fa06c279d2284824c08fe96b381ed6d11a
confirmations
282551
spent
true